云原生APM:揭秘跨地域应用性能监控策略

随着云计算的快速发展,越来越多的企业开始将业务迁移到云端。然而,跨地域部署的应用性能监控成为了企业面临的一大挑战。云原生APM(Application Performance Management)作为一种新兴的技术,为解决跨地域应用性能监控难题提供了新的思路。本文将揭秘跨地域应用性能监控策略,探讨云原生APM的优势及其在实际应用中的价值。

一、跨地域应用性能监控的挑战

  1. 网络延迟:跨地域部署的应用在数据传输过程中,容易受到网络延迟的影响,导致监控数据不准确。

  2. 数据量庞大:跨地域应用涉及多个节点、多个服务,监控数据量庞大,对监控系统的处理能力提出较高要求。

  3. 数据一致性:跨地域应用性能数据需要保持一致性,以便对应用性能进行全面分析。

  4. 灵活性与可扩展性:跨地域应用性能监控系统需要具备良好的灵活性和可扩展性,以适应业务变化。

二、云原生APM的优势

  1. 弹性伸缩:云原生APM基于云平台,可根据业务需求进行弹性伸缩,满足不同规模应用的需求。

  2. 高并发处理:云原生APM采用分布式架构,具备高并发处理能力,能够快速处理海量监控数据。

  3. 统一监控:云原生APM支持跨地域、跨云平台的统一监控,简化了监控管理工作。

  4. 数据可视化:云原生APM提供丰富的可视化工具,帮助用户直观地了解应用性能状况。

  5. 自适应算法:云原生APM采用自适应算法,能够自动识别异常,提高监控准确性。

三、跨地域应用性能监控策略

  1. 数据采集:采用分布式采集器,实时采集跨地域应用性能数据,包括CPU、内存、磁盘、网络等指标。

  2. 数据传输:采用高效的数据传输协议,如gRPC、HTTP/2等,降低网络延迟,保证数据传输稳定性。

  3. 数据存储:利用云存储技术,如Amazon S3、Google Cloud Storage等,实现海量数据的存储和备份。

  4. 数据处理与分析:采用分布式计算框架,如Apache Spark、Flink等,对海量监控数据进行实时处理和分析。

  5. 异常检测与报警:基于机器学习算法,实现异常检测与报警,及时发现应用性能问题。

  6. 统一监控平台:搭建跨地域应用性能监控平台,实现多地域、多云平台的统一监控。

  7. 性能优化建议:根据监控数据,为用户提供性能优化建议,提高应用性能。

四、总结

云原生APM为跨地域应用性能监控提供了有效的解决方案。通过采用云原生APM,企业可以降低跨地域应用性能监控的难度,提高监控效率,确保应用稳定运行。未来,随着云原生技术的不断发展,云原生APM将在跨地域应用性能监控领域发挥更大的作用。

猜你喜欢:全景性能监控